In 2024, Cyprus saw a shift in the ultraviolet analyzer import market with key exporting countries being the USA, Ireland, Greece, Japan, and Germany. The market demonstrated a decrease in concentration levels from high to moderate in 2024, indicating a more diversified import landscape. Despite a negative CAGR of -3.48% from 2020-24, the market experienced a significant decline in growth rate by -38.8% from 2023-24. These trends suggest a challenging environment for ultraviolet analyzer imports in Cyprus, highlighting the need for strategic adaptation and market exploration.

Export potential enables firms to identify high-growth global markets with greater confidence by combining advanced trade intelligence with a structured quantitative methodology. The framework analyzes emerging demand trends and country-level import patterns while integrating macroeconomic and trade datasets such as GDP and population forecasts, bilateral import–export flows, tariff structures, elasticity differentials between developed and developing economies, geographic distance, and import demand projections. Using weighted trade values from 2020–2024 as the base period to project country-to-country export potential for 2030, these inputs are operationalized through calculated drivers such as gravity model parameters, tariff impact factors, and projected GDP per-capita growth. Through an analysis of hidden potentials, demand hotspots, and market conditions that are most favorable to success, this method enables firms to focus on target countries, maximize returns, and global expansion with data, backed by accuracy.
By factoring in the projected importer demand gap that is currently unmet and could be potential opportunity, it identifies the potential for the Exporter (Country) among 190 countries, against the general trade analysis, which identifies the biggest importer or exporter.
